Can I transfer funds from one inmate to another on JPay?
Asked 2 years ago
Transferring funds directly from one inmate to another using JPay is not allowed. JPay operates on a system where funds are sent to individual inmate accounts, but once the funds are deposited, they cannot be transferred between accounts. If one inmate wishes to receive funds, the sender must deposit those funds directly into that particular inmate's account. It is important to be aware that funds can only be sent to inmates who are within the JPay network, and sending money typically requires the sender to provide specific information about the inmate, such as their inmate identification number.
